Ye Wei’an snapped back to reality and quickly covered up her previous expression, lifting her head and speaking with difficulty and apology, “I’m sorry about just now, I know you were trying to defend me and speak on my behalf, but in the eyes of others, she is after all my sister. If I don’t stand up for her and our parents hear about it, I’m afraid they might think that my sister and I are not getting along. You know, our parents are already worried enough about my sister’s issues, I don’t want to add to their concerns because of me. So I have to apologize for putting you in this position, you won’t hold it against me, will you?”

Meng Feifei thought about her status as an adopted daughter and felt that her situation wasn’t easy either. No matter how unpleasant the other party might be, she’s the biological child. Caught in the middle, Feifei probably suffered quite a bit of injustice. With that in mind, she actually began to feel empathy for her instead of dwelling on the previous displeasure.

It was so unfair. She was clearly better than that Ye Zhen, yet just because she was adopted, she had to be inferior to her in every way. Truly unfair.

Ye Wei’an also felt it was quite unfair. Why couldn’t she be the real daughter of the Ye Family? Why did the other party have to come back after they had already gone?

On the other hand, Shen Zhaozhao turned around, ready to return to her seat, but almost bumped into Sheng Chuyi who had just entered the room. He glanced at her and said, “Impertinently!”

It seemed he had heard her recent conversation with Ye Wei’an.

Shen Zhaozhao stuck out her tongue. What she said was the truth, after all.

That evening, when she went to the Olympic Mathematics class, she noticed a boy in the class looking at her in a strange way. Every time he saw her, he would frown subconsciously, looking as though he had something to say but hesitated.

Shen Zhaozhao wasn’t bothered at first, but after it happened a few times, even she realized that something was off.

But she didn’t even know the guy.

And had no idea what about her could possibly displease him.

The next day at lunch in the cafeteria, she ran into him again.

The moment the boy saw her, he once again made an unmistakable face of displeasure.

Shen Zhaozhao: …

Hey, her temper wasn’t one to be tested.

If it wasn’t for the promise she had made to Ms. Shu Ran not to cause trouble, she really would have liked to ask him directly what she had done to get in his way.

Jiang Nian followed her gaze and took the initiative to say, “That’s Zhou Ci!”

Shen Zhaozhao, “You know him?”

“The class president of senior grade two, class one, our school’s perennial second-ranked top student,” Jiang Nian said.

Naturally, the top-ranked student was Sheng Chuyi.

Shen Zhaozhao had also recently found out that Sheng Chuyi had been ranked first in the entrance examination when he started school. Others had gained admission to Jiu Middle School by paying money, but he hadn’t paid a cent in tuition fees and even received a considerable scholarship to attend.

It really is maddening how people can be compared.

“Why do I feel like he has something against me?”

Jiang Nian glanced at her and said, “He’s on good terms with Ye Wei’an. Their families are long-time friends. He probably heard about how you clashed with Ye Wei’an in class before.”

“That was me being reasonable. How did it turn into a clash?” Indeed, rumors are terrifying!

And this is the intelligence of a top student?

Jiang Nian, realizing what she wanted to say, commented, “Some people are intelligent in one area but may not be as strong in emotional intelligence.”

That explanation seemed not entirely wrong.

But being stared at like this wasn’t right either, so Shen Zhaozhao took the initiative to approach him and ask, “Zhou Ci?”

Seeing her, Zhou Ci furrowed his brow and did not hide his dislike, asking, “What is it?”

Shen Zhaozhao, “I heard you’re a top student, and I have a question I’d like to ask you. ‘One must be careful when listening to others; through repetition, what’s white can become black, and black can become white. Hence, a dog resembles a monkey, a monkey resembles its mother, and the mother resembles a human, and yet humans are far from dogs. This is where fools greatly err. If what is heard is scrutinized, it brings fortune; if not, it is worse than not having heard.'” What does this sentence mean?”
